To: Finance Team

Following board approval, Arclight Provisions will open operations in the Veldmark region during the next fiscal year. Initial outlay covers a leased distribution point near Stonnbury, two local hires, and regulatory registration fees. Please prepare a phased budget with monthly drawdown checkpoints and a contingency reserve of ten percent. Currency exposure should be modelled under three scenarios. Detailed assumptions are in the shared workbook. The confidential note on broader plans appears below.

board note of fajop-tagaf: Headcount on the Gilion team goes from 66 to 130 by the end of April. Gross margin on Gilion came in at 20 percent against a plan of 42 percent.

☐ Before rotating the Tocksweep scheduler keys, confirm the cron drift investigation is closed: support should verify that no jobs on the Hallin cluster are still firing more than 90 seconds late, and that the clock-sync fix has been deployed to every worker. Attach the final drift report to the ceremony record. When both checks pass, unseal the rotation workstation using the recovery passphrase noted immediately below this item.

recovery phrase for kagep-kadug: praox-wenael

# Forgeline Build Agents — Environment Clock Skew

Plugin authors: build agents in the Forgeline farm sync against an internal time source, but skew of up to 200ms between agents is normal and tolerated. Do not use wall-clock timestamps to order cross-agent events; use the coordinator's monotonic sequence numbers instead. Plugins that compare artifact mtimes across agents must apply the published tolerance window. Skew tolerances, sync intervals, and drift alarms differ per environment, and the values for the shared staging pool are as follows.

deployment values, bafog-kahog:
RALWYN_LOG_LEVEL=error
RALWYN_METRICS_HOST=metrics.ralwyn.norvalabs.corp
RALWYN_POOL_SIZE=4